Embodiment 1
[0053] Ophthalmic imaging diagnostic systems, such as Figure 7 As shown, the OCT imaging module, the SLO laser scanning ophthalmoscope imaging module, the anterior segment camera module and the fixation target module share an eyepiece. The working distance L1A from the eyepiece to the human eye under test is adjustable to facilitate the focusing of the anterior segment conjugate imaging system; the distance L2A from the eyepiece to the first dichroic mirror DM01 is adjustable to target the refraction of the human eye Compensate for different differences, specifically for + / -20 diopter range.
[0054] Ophthalmic imaging diagnostic systems, such as Figure 7 As shown, the OCT imaging module and the SLO imaging module are located on the same side of the line where the visual axis of the eye is located; the anterior segment camera module is located on the opposite side.
